Logwin AG is a logistics and freight forwarding company based in Germany, specializing in integrated logistics solutions across Europe and Asia. Its competitive position is bolstered by a strong network of operations and a focus on customized logistics services, particularly in the automotive and consumer goods sectors.
Logwin generates revenue through air and sea freight services, as well as comprehensive logistics solutions tailored to client needs. Its pricing power is supported by long-term contracts with key clients in industries such as automotive, which provides stability and predictability in cash flows.
